The totality of microbial genomes in the gut exceeds the size of the human genome, having around 500-fold more genes that importantly complement our coding potential. Microbial genes are essential for key metabolic processes, such as the breakdown of indigestible dietary fibres to short-chain fatty acids, biosynthesis of amino acids and vitamins, and production of neurotransmitters and hormones. We present a data-driven method, based on extended structure tensors, that interpolates multicomponent, marine seismic data. The method is designed to interpolate pressure measurements and their normal derivatives using directional information from the crossline derivative of the pressure field.

The British philosopher F. C. S. Schiller (1864–1937) was a leading pragmatist in the early twentieth century. His critiques of formal logic and his attempts to construct a humanist logic, derived from an anti-foundationalist humanism, are recognized as lasting philosophical achievements.
